Vinos Alicante DOP will explore the past, present, and future of Mediterranean wines through three spectacular tastings.
Booking for these tastings, which will take place from October 29th to 31st in Alicante, as part of the International Congress “Alicante, Historic Capital of Mediterranean Wine,” is now available on the Vinos Alicante DOP website.
The three tastings, which will take place in iconic venues throughout the city, will be led by such prominent figures as writer and influencer Sarah Jane Evans MW; Pedro Ballesteros MW, the first Spaniard to achieve the title of Master of Wine; Beth Willard, a taster from Tim Atkin’s team; and prestigious sommeliers María José Huertas and Ferran Centelles.
The Congress includes a full program of presentations at the Archaeological Museum of Alicante, as well as other parallel activities, including tastings organized by Vinos Alicante DOP.
In parallel with the comprehensive presentations that will take place at the Alicante Archaeological Museum (MARQ) during the International Conference “Alicante, Historic Capital of Mediterranean Wine,” Vinos Alicante DOP is committed to contextualizing the vital influence of wine on Mediterranean culture through three highly exclusive tastings that explore the past, present, and future history of Mediterranean wine.
The first of the tastings, which will take place on Wednesday, October 29 at 7:00 p.m., is titled Tasting History and will feature Sarah Jane Evans MW, contributing editor of Decanter magazine and co-chair of the Decanter World Wine Awards for 17 years, as the exceptional master of ceremonies. Santa Bárbara Castle will be the perfect setting for the charismatic writer and influencer to explore the most classic and well-known wines and varieties of the Mare Nostrum.
The following day, Thursday, October 30th, at 7:00 PM, Casa Mediterráneo will host a very special wine tasting: Young People with History. Led by two highly experienced and promising professionals, María José Huertas (sommelier at the Casino de Madrid) and Beth Willard (collaborator of Tim Atkin MW and judge at the Decanter World Wine Awards), they will take a team tour of wines that are the result of ancient productions, varieties that are being revived, or that embrace forgotten traditions; winemaking methods that serve as a starting point and reference for creating new Mediterranean wine profiles. Wines from Istria, Croatia, Sicily, Bosnia and Herzegovina, Crete, Mallorca, Cava, Penedés, and Alicante will be available for tasting.
In Fondillón Veritas will be the closing tasting of the seminar, on Friday, October 31st at 5:00 PM, and will take place in a privileged location: the Cloister of the Co-Cathedral of San Nicolás. Led by the first Spaniard to achieve the title of Master of Wine, Pedro Ballesteros MW, and sommelier Ferran Centelles (Drinks Manager of the elBullifoundation), this is a tasting tribute to Fondillón, a magical wine that epitomizes the identity of Alicante: tradition, longevity, character, authenticity, and that mystical aura that has made the experience of tasting a fondillón something almost sacred.
